Top 5 Pixel Games Performance on Unified Platform in Australia Q4 2024
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 Pixel games in Australia during Q4 2024, highlighting we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the fourth quarter of 2024, the top 5 Pixel games in Australia demonstrated notable performance trends on a unified platform, with data sourced from Sensor Tower.
Cup Heroes from Voodoo showed a fluctuating trend in weekly revenue, starting at approximately $8K and peaking at nearly $10.2K mid-November. Downloads started strong at around 9K in early October, experiencing a dip, but they surged to 8.7K by late December. Active users steadily increased, reaching over 26.5K by the end of the year.
Galaxy Attack: Alien Shooter by Dino Game Limited experienced a similar fluctuation in weekly revenue, beginning at $4.6K and peaking at $8.3K by late December. Downloads remained relatively stable, with a notable increase to 2.6K in late December. Active users showed a gradual increase, reaching 5.7K by the end of the quarter.
Color by Number:Coloring Games from Wildlife Studios had a steady climb in weekly revenue, culminating at $5.7K in mid-December. Downloads saw a dramatic rise, peaking at 10.9K in late December. Active users also rose significantly, reaching 26.8K by the end of December.
Pixel Heroes: Tales of Emond by HaoPlay Limited showed a peak in revenue at $7.6K in early November, though it saw a decline thereafter. Downloads were modest, with a slight increase towards the end of the quarter. Active users remained fairly stable, with a slight increase towards the end of December.
Lastly, Galaxiga - Classic 80s Arcade from ONESOFT GLOBAL PTE. LTD. saw revenue peaking at $8.7K in late December. Downloads showed a gradual increase, reaching 3.2K by the end of the quarter. Active users maintained a strong presence, peaking at over 48.1K by the year's end.
